What the filing says
Karman Line Acquisition Corp. (NASDAQ: XTERU), a blank-check company formed to acquire aerospace/defense-sector targets, announced that starting August 27, 2026, holders of its IPO units may separate them into Class A ordinary shares (trading as XTER) and warrants (trading as XTERW) on Nasdaq. No dollar amounts, share counts, or IPO proceeds are disclosed in this filing. The separation is a routine administrative event in SPAC lifecycles.
